Unlocking Your Creative Potential: From Content Struggles to Success

In today’s fast-paced digital landscape, content creators often grapple with the daunting task of consistently coming up with engaging and unique ideas. The reality is that most popular content today is a blend of the creator’s experiences, expertise, and distinct perspective. We rarely produce something entirely original; instead, we reshape existing concepts and infuse them with our unique spin. However, the journey from struggling to thriving as a creator involves more than just remixing ideas. It requires a fundamental shift in mindset and approach.

To kickstart this journey, it’s essential to establish a clear purpose for your creations. Ask yourself: Why do you create? Who is your target audience? Why would they care? What makes your work different? By answering these questions, you can define the scope of your work and streamline your creative process.

One of the greatest barriers to creativity is the tendency to get stuck in repetitive patterns. If you find yourself struggling to generate fresh ideas, challenge yourself to break away from your usual routine. Expand your horizons by exploring diverse content, engaging in new activities, and initiating conversations outside your comfort zone. By immersing yourself in new experiences, you open up your mind to fresh perspectives and inspiration.

Moreover, giving your subconscious mind the space to process information is crucial for creativity. Taking breaks, relaxing, and engaging in activities unrelated to your creative work allows your mind to wander and form new connections. This practice of letting go can lead to unexpected bursts of creativity.

While it may seem overwhelming to generate unique content, viewing the process as a remix can alleviate some pressure. Consider the content you regularly consume—whether it’s blog posts, podcasts, or videos—as opportunities to identify elements that resonate with you. By adding your insights and personal touch, you can transform these elements into something distinct and valuable for your audience.

Transitioning from a struggling writer to a successful creator requires a mental shift. Instead of merely creating more content, focus on building an audience, solving problems, and creating scalable assets. This involves asking yourself different questions: How does your content serve your audience? What problems do you solve? How can you turn your knowledge into an asset?

For instance, one creator found success by restructuring their approach to content creation and audience engagement. By genuinely listening to their audience and addressing their needs, they developed digital products that generated consistent income. They repositioned their newsletter as a roadmap for individuals seeking independence from traditional work environments, fostering a community where subscribers could connect and support one another.

This shift away from perfectionism towards consistency helped them build momentum. They discovered that engaging with their audience through coffee chats, active participation in discussions, and supporting fellow creators without expectation fostered a thriving community. The result was not just a one-way communication channel, but an ecosystem where ideas flourished and connections deepened.

However, amidst the hustle of content creation, it’s easy to become overwhelmed. Many creators spread themselves too thin by attempting to maintain a presence on multiple platforms without focus. This often results in mediocre content that fails to resonate. The key is to identify where your strengths lie and commit to those platforms. By concentrating your efforts on a few channels, you can improve the quality of your content, accelerate audience growth, and reduce stress.

As you embark on your creative journey, here are three actionable pieces of advice to help you thrive:

  1. Define Your Purpose: Clearly outline the “why” behind your content creation. Understanding your motivation will guide your efforts and resonate with your audience.

  2. Engage with Your Community: Actively participate in discussions within your niche. Build genuine connections, share insights, and support others to cultivate a sense of belonging.

  3. Focus Your Efforts: Identify the platforms where you connect best with your audience and concentrate your energy there. Quality over quantity will yield better results and enhance your unique voice.

In conclusion, the path from struggling content creator to successful creator involves redefining your approach and embracing a mindset that prioritizes value over perfection. By exploring new ideas, engaging with your community, and focusing your efforts, you can unlock your creative potential and make a meaningful impact in your chosen niche. Remember, creativity is not just about producing something new; it’s about connecting with others and sharing your unique perspective in a way that resonates.
